Cardinals exploring trade for Carson Palmer

CARSONPALMER

The Arizona Cardinals are exploring a trade for 33-year-old quarterback Carson Palmer. According to XTRA Phoenix the Cardinals are willing to trade conditional picks for the former Pro Bowler.

Palmer is owed $13 million for the 2013 season. Wherever Palmer plays it will likely be on a restructured deal.

The Raiders acquired Palmer from Cincinnati for a first round pick in the 2012 draft and a second rounder in the 2013 draft.

Acquiring Palmer is a risky proposition for the Cardinals. New coach Bruce Arians has stated that he believes Drew Stanton is an option to start. A trade for Palmer would relegate Stanton to the sidelines. The Cardinals would also have to figure out a way to restructure Palmer’s contract which has proved to be troublesome for the Raiders.

If the Raiders can not trade Palmer they may release him but at that point he would count $9.34 million against the salary cap.
